Abstract
Traumatic acute subdural hematoma (ASDH) is often severe, and bridging vein rupture is one of the case mechanisms of ASDH. After traumatic ASDH, venous reflux disorder, cerebral ischemia, delayed bleeding in other parts of the brain, and intraoperative encephalocele are prone to occur. This article reviews the occurrence and development of ASDH and its relation with intracranial venous circulation.
